Exclamation 03 Impala - black paint developed spider cracks

I've since had this fixed by the dealership at no charge:

I had noticed one day that there was a little circle shape in the paint and within the circle there were a bunch of cracks. upon careful examination, the entire hood, roof and trunk were covered with them. These defects aren't REALLY noticeable unless you look closely or find your paint start chipping off. I'm not sure if this is only with black paint or other colors, but am curious to know.
